Zimbabwe Braces for '31 July National Shutdown' as Mnangagwa's Term Extension Sparks Widespread Protests
Zimbabwe is on high alert as civic society groups, opposition factions, and citizens mobilize for a massive ’31 July National Shutdown’ protest.
